Tom:
Thanks for the personal telephone support on my VCO
problem! This being my first time inside a modern rig
(with surface mount), I was quite nervous, to say the
least! So naturally I broke something to get even
more edgy. Fortunately, the black plastic sleeve that
helps to attach the white ribbon cable to the PC board
was reparable with crazy glue! After visually
inspecting the solder joints on the bottom of the
card, everything seemed to look fine. Nevertheless,
it took two goes at resoldering various connections to
finally fix the problem! I'm not sure what I did, but
the rig now seems to be it's old self.
Thanks to those who pointed me in the right direction
and to Tom, W1TO, who gave such accurate instructions
on fixing the problem!

> > My MP developed the following symptoms during the
> NAQP
> > contest today:
> >
> > Main RX will not receive between 7.500 and 14.500
> MHz
> > but works fine outside this range. The sub seems
> to
> > work fine in this range, while all I hear on the
> main
> > RX is phase noise. When I tune across the upper
> or
> > lower boundaries of this range, I hear a loud
> relay
> > click and then the RX turns on/off, depending on
> which
> > direction I'm tuning. The transmitter will not
> > transmit on 20m or 30m either. I did a rig reset
> and
> > that didn't help. The rig seems to work normally,
> > otherwise.
